MLive.com believes Lions C Dominic Raiola’s roster spot is in the “danger zone.”
Asked about Raiola’s future Thursday, coach Jim Schwartz was evasive. “Our roster is still a work in progress,” Schwartz said. GM Martin Mayhew added, "(If) I was going to restructure Dom’s deal, I would talk to Dom about it first before I talked to you guys about it.” Coming off his age-34 season, Raiola is due $4.05 million in 2013, and will count $6 million against the cap. It’s the kind of deal that would make perfect sense for the “reloading” Lions to part with.
